No misses, just deliciousnessāsave this list! 𦪠Stinkin Crawfish: A Controversial Gem Reviews for this spot are wildly dividedāsome rave about it, others trash itš . But as a foodie who believes in first-hand experience, I had to check it out. Verdict? Totally worth it! ⨠Happy Hour Alert: $1 Oysters Galore Their Happy Hour (noon to 6 PM) is an oyster loverās dream! 𦪠$1 each, fresh enough to taste the oceanās brine. Squeeze a little lime, slurp them down, and pair with an ice-cold beerš». Sitting in the breeze, knocking back a dozen? Thatās Key West perfection. š Unexpected Star: Caju Shrimp Pasta This pasta was a total surprise hit! Plump, juicy shrimp coated in a rich Cajun sauceāslightly spicy with layers of (spices) and a hint of coconut to mellow it out. Every noodle is smothered in sauce, and one bite explodes with flavor: savory, zesty, and totally addictive. Carb happiness at its bestš„ š¦ Just Okay: Lobster Roll The lobster roll is āsafe but not standoutāāgenerous chunks of lobster mixed with light mayo, on a crispy-toasted roll. Itās good, but next to the mind-blowing pasta, it feels ordinary. Order it if youāre starving, skip it if youāre full. (More to come⦠Stay tuned for the second hidden gem!)
